Abstract
In this study, the channel size dependence of transport properties of a water droplet was clarified by molecular dynamics simulations. Considering several models of a micro channel, we evaluated forces between the water droplet and the solid wall. From these results, we clarified that the friction forces depend on the width of the channel and the size of the droplet. Moreover, the effect of the liquid-vapor interface was considered.
